Understanding the Role of the Cooling Fan

The cooling fan in an air conditioning system plays a crucial role in regulating indoor temperature. It circulates cool air throughout your home and helps dissipate heat from the condenser unit outside. When the fan fails to operate, it can lead to inadequate cooling and increased energy consumption.

How Cooling Fans Work

Cooling fans operate by drawing air through the evaporator coils inside your home and expelling warm air outside through the condenser coils. This process is vital for maintaining a comfortable indoor environment. The fan's ability to circulate air effectively ensures that every room receives adequate cooling, preventing hot spots and maintaining a consistent temperature.

Common Reasons for a Cooling Fan Not Turning On

There are several potential reasons why your AC's cooling fan may not be functioning properly:

- Thermostat Issues: If the thermostat is set incorrectly or malfunctioning, it may not signal the fan to turn on.

- Tripped Circuit Breaker: A power surge or overload can trip the circuit breaker, cutting off power to the fan.

- Clogged Air Filter: A dirty air filter can restrict airflow, causing the system to overheat and shut down.

- Faulty Capacitor: The capacitor provides the initial power needed to start the fan motor. If it fails, the fan may not turn on at all.

- Wiring Problems: Loose or damaged wiring can disrupt the electrical flow necessary for the fan's operation.

- Malfunctioning Fan Motor: Over time, wear and tear can cause the motor to fail, preventing the fan from spinning.

- Frozen Evaporator Coils: Ice buildup on evaporator coils can block airflow and cause the system to shut down.

Troubleshooting Steps

If your cooling fan is not turning on, follow these troubleshooting steps:

1. Check Thermostat Settings: Ensure that your thermostat is set to "Cool" and that the desired temperature is lower than the current room temperature.

2. Inspect Circuit Breaker: Locate your home's electrical panel and check if any breakers have tripped. Reset any tripped breakers if necessary.

3. Examine Air Filter: Remove and inspect your air filter for dirt and debris. If it's clogged, replace it with a new one to improve airflow.

4. Inspect Fan Blades: Turn off power to your AC unit and check for any obstructions around the fan blades. Ensure they can spin freely without any hindrance.

5. Test Capacitor: If you're comfortable doing so, check the capacitor for any signs of damage such as bulging or leaking. If faulty, it will need replacement.

6. Check Wiring Connections: Inspect all wiring connected to your AC unit for any signs of damage or looseness.

7. Look for Ice Buildup: If you suspect frozen coils, turn off your AC unit and allow it to thaw completely before turning it back on.

8. Reset Electronic Control Board: Sometimes a power surge or glitch through electric lines will cause issues with control boards. Turn off power at both the thermostat and circuit breaker for about 5 minutes before restoring power.

Maintenance Tips for Your AC System

Regular maintenance is essential for keeping your AC system running efficiently:

- Change Air Filters Regularly: Replace or clean air filters every 1-3 months depending on usage and type of filter.

- Schedule Professional Inspections: Have a qualified HVAC technician inspect your system annually to catch potential issues early.

- Keep Outdoor Units Clear: Ensure that debris such as leaves and dirt do not obstruct outdoor condenser units.

- Monitor Refrigerant Levels: Low refrigerant levels can lead to freezing coils; ensure levels are checked during maintenance visits.

- Lubricate Moving Parts: Regularly lubricate motor bearings if applicable; this reduces friction and prolongs motor life.

Signs of a Failing Cooling Fan

Recognizing early signs of a failing cooling fan can help prevent more significant issues down the line:

- Unusual Noises: Grinding or squealing noises may indicate that bearings are worn out or that foreign objects are obstructing movement.

- Inconsistent Cooling: If certain areas of your home remain warm while others are cool, this could point toward a malfunctioning fan unable to circulate air effectively.

- Frequent Breakdowns: If you find yourself frequently resetting circuit breakers or calling for repairs, it might be time to evaluate whether replacement is necessary.

When to Call a Professional

While many troubleshooting steps can be performed by homeowners, certain situations require professional intervention:

- If you encounter electrical issues beyond simple circuit breaker resets.

- When dealing with refrigerant leaks or low levels.

- If there are persistent problems after performing basic troubleshooting steps.

- For complex repairs involving capacitors or motors that require specialized tools and knowledge.

FAQs

1. What should I do if my AC fan won't turn on?

Start by checking thermostat settings, inspecting circuit breakers, and ensuring that air filters are clean. If these steps do not resolve the issue, consider checking capacitors or contacting a professional technician.

2. How often should I change my air filter?

Air filters should be changed every 1-3 months depending on usage and type of filter. Regular changes help maintain airflow and efficiency in your AC system.

3. Can a dirty air filter cause my AC fan to stop working?

Yes, a clogged air filter restricts airflow which can lead to overheating and may cause the system to shut down or prevent the fan from operating effectively.

4. How long does an AC fan motor typically last?

With proper maintenance, an AC fan motor can last between 10-15 years. Regular inspections can help identify issues before they lead to failure.

5. What are signs of a failing capacitor in my AC unit?

Signs include humming noises from the unit without fan movement or intermittent operation of the cooling system. If you suspect capacitor failure, consult a professional for replacement.

6. How do I know if my AC needs refrigerant?

If you notice reduced cooling performance or ice buildup on evaporator coils, it may indicate low refrigerant levels; consider having a technician check levels during maintenance visits.

7. Can I fix my AC myself?

Some minor repairs like changing filters or resetting breakers can be done by homeowners; however, complex issues involving electrical components should be handled by professionals for safety reasons.

8. What is involved in an annual HVAC inspection?

An annual inspection typically includes checking refrigerant levels, cleaning coils, inspecting electrical components, testing thermostat accuracy, lubricating moving parts, and ensuring overall system efficiency.
